Subject: Handover — currency rounding fix

Team,

Handing this to Petra's group. The Ledgerline conversion job rounds before summing, so multi-line invoices drift by a cent or two. Fix is staged but not deployed; do not re-run backfills until it ships.

To audit affected invoices, query the reconciliation schema using the connection string below.

warehouse DSN: mssql://gorael_svc:CSAOPkf@db-5d7b.qorveldata.example:5432/novix

Subject: Cron jobs moving to Wrenflow

Hi all — quick heads-up for the release channel. We're migrating the remaining nightly cron jobs into the Wrenflow engine this sprint. New contractors: don't add anything to the old crontab; it gets frozen Friday. Migrated jobs are tagged in Wrenflow with the build token below.

build token for kahap-kagef: htk21_72c3f5c849032e1954b31

Quick heads-up on Pinwheel UI versioning: we cut a minor release every sprint, and anything touching component props needs a changeset file in the PR. No changeset, no merge — the bot will nag you. Majors are rare and go through the design council first. The full policy, with examples of what counts as breaking, lives on the internal page below.

wiki page, bahip-yahip: https://grafana.qirvanlabs.corp/browse/display/projects/cc3a1b9dbfc9

Handover: Pinemarsh SFTP drop

Taking over the Pinemarsh partner drop from me — the uploader retries three times, then parks files in a dead-letter folder that the morning job drains. Reviewer should check the retry backoff change in the open branch. The current connection settings are listed below.

config for tagep-kaguf:
FENWYN_PIN=5236
FENWYN_METRICS_HOST=metrics.fenwyn.qorvellabs.internal
FENWYN_LOG_LEVEL=error
FENWYN_TENANT=silys

## Environments — replica lag alarm

Quick orientation for release days: the Thrushgate lag alarm watches our read replicas and pages if they fall too far behind the primary. It runs in staging and prod only; dev replicas are too flaky to be worth alarming on. During a release, lag spikes are normal for a minute or two — the alarm has a grace window for exactly that, so don't silence it preemptively. Prod runs with these values.

service settings:
[istael]
team = gilath
access_code = ac_468cdf
owner = casdor.gilox
host = istael.kelviforge.internal
port = 5432
peer = quenwyn.braskworks.corp
salt = 6678df32
pin = 7400